Suraj Mondem
Full Stack Developer
Turning Ideas into Seamless Software Solutions
Pages
My Coding Insights
Loading activity data...
The data is provided by Wakatime. it is updated daily and is being tracked based on the time spent on the code editor.
Language Distribution
Loading activity data...
Loading activity data...
The data is provided by Wakatime. it is updated daily and is being tracked based on the time spent on the code editor.
Evernorth Health Services (Cigna)
Software Developer
- Engineered an OpenSearch-powered data pipeline, enabling real-time search across millions of records, reducing query times from minutes to milliseconds.
- Developed custom query builders for DynamoDB & PostgreSQL, enhancing maintainability, reducing manual query efforts by 50%, and improving database efficiency.
- Designed a scalable, config-driven API system using FastAPI & DynamoDB, reducing API routes by 40+ and cutting down development time for new APIs by 80%.
- Spearheaded the migration to Microfrontend architecture, increasing frontend modularity and reducing deployment complexity by 30%.
- Enhanced frontend performance by implementing dynamic component loading & intelligent caching strategies, reducing initialload times and improving user experience in data-intensive workflows.
- Python
- ReactJS
- FastAPI
- Redux
- DynamoDB
- PostgreSQL
- AWS Lambda
- CloudWatch
- SQS
- SASS
- Jenkins
- CSS
SketchUp (Trimble Inc.)
Capstone Project
- Spearheaded the development of Sketchup Copilot, an engaging Sketchup extension, by leveraging Ruby and Trimble's modus library to optimize user interaction and streamline workflows.
- Played a pivotal role in the creation of training datasets using Sketchup's Ruby API, enhancing the extension's capabilities and paving the way for innovative functionalities within Sketchup Copilot.
- Developed a ChatGPT-like frontend using Vanilla JavaScript, which provides GPT prompts and accepts user input, enhancing user engagement.
- Parameterized additional context based on user input to deliver more accurate solutions and integrated interactive buttons to change the mode of outputs, improving user experience and flexibility.
- Ruby
- JavaScript
- SketchUp
- Large Language Models
- SketchUp Extension
- Trimble's Modus Library
University of Colorado Boulder
Master of Science in Computer Science
I have graduated with a Master's degree in Computer Science at the University of Colorado Boulder. My true passion lies in building data-intensive applications and incorporating cutting-edge deep learning and computer vision technologies into real-world solutions.
- Deep Learning
- Natural Language Processing
- Big Data Architecture
- Data Mining
- Data Center Scale Computing
American International Group (AIG)
Software Developer
- Transformed legacy applications into high-performance single-page applications using React, resulting in a significantly improved user experience and faster load times.
- Architected and implemented multi-factor authentication and session management with JWT tokens, enhancing security and user authentication processes.
- Led the development of reusable React components, including complex integrations with PowerBI for advanced data visualizations and multi-factor authentication screens, streamlining development efforts.
- Conducted thorough unit testing with Jest, achieving over 90% code coverage and reducing technical defects, contributing to improved application stability and reliability.
- Collaborated closely with cross-functional teams to plan, develop, and deploy projects, ensuring alignment with business objectives and timely delivery of high-quality software solutions.
- Optimized React component performance by implementing best practices and advanced techniques such as lazy loading and code splitting, enhancing application efficiency.
- ReactJS
- Redux
- Jest
- SASS
- PCF
- APIGEE
- AEM
- Java
ChessBase India
Frontend Developer Intern
- Worked on revamping the frontend using ReactJS and integrating REST APIs with user traffic 1M+ per year.
- Managed to decrease the Build & Rendering time by more than 50%.
- Participated in a user-centered development culture with daily meetings for integration updates and also took care of deployable and bug-free code with continuous code reviews.
- ReactJS
- NodeJS
- JavaScript
- Bootstrap
- SASS
- HTML
- REST APIs
San Francisco State University
Bachelor of Science in Computer Science
Completed my Bachelors's degree in Computer Science from San Francisco State University. I have been in Dean's List for 4 Semesters and have gained an overall GPA of 3.61/4.0.
- Algorithm Design and Analysis
- Operating Systems
- Computer Architecture
- Database Management Systems
- Software Engineering
- Internet Applications and Development
Infi Development Company
Web Developer Intern
- Spearheaded the development of a robust Shopping Cart feature for an E-Commerce website using React, enhancing user shopping experience and site functionality.
- Implemented and optimized front-end features using ReactJS and Bootstrap, improving website performance and user interface responsiveness.
- Conducted rigorous testing and debugging of React components, ensuring high code quality and seamless functionality across different browsers.
- Collaborated in a team of 4 using Agile/Scrum methodologies, participating in daily stand-ups, sprint planning, and code reviews to deliver timely and high-quality software solutions.
- Assisted in monitoring website performance and addressing front-end issues through continuous bug fixes and optimizations, contributing to improved user satisfaction and engagement.
- ReactJS
- NodeJS
- JavaScript
- Bootstrap
- MySQL
- REST APIs
- HTML
- CSS
Manipal University (ICAS), Manipal
Bachelor's degree in Computer Science
I started my Bachelor's degree in Computer Science at Manipal University (ICAS), Manipal. I was a part of the International Transfer Program where I studied for 2 years in Manipal and Transferred to San Francisco State University to complete my Bachelor's degree.
- Data Structures
- Compiler Design
- Automata Theory